Wildfires have been a persistent threat across the globe, with some regions experiencing more frequent and severe outbreaks than others. In the United States, for instance, the 2020 wildfire season stands out as one of the most devastating in recent memory. The year saw a record number of large fires, including the Creek Fire in California, which was the largest fire in the state’s history up to that point. However, this was not the most recent wildfire, as such events are a regular occurrence throughout the year.

In Europe, the most recent wildfire of significant scale occurred in July 2021, when a fire raged through the Greek island of Evia, causing widespread destruction and displacing thousands of residents. This fire, which was initially believed to have been caused by a lightning strike, quickly escalated into a major conflagration that burned for several days before being brought under control.

Asia has also seen its fair share of wildfires, with Indonesia experiencing a particularly severe outbreak in 2019. The fires, which were largely caused by agricultural and forest clearing practices, led to a massive haze that spread across Southeast Asia, affecting millions of people and causing significant health concerns.

The timing of wildfires is often influenced by a combination of natural and human factors. In many cases, climate change is a primary driver, as rising temperatures and changing precipitation patterns make forests and other vegetation more susceptible to ignition and less likely to recover from fires. Additionally, human activities such as deforestation, urban sprawl, and the use of fire for land management can exacerbate wildfire risks.

Understanding the most recent wildfire events and their causes is essential for developing strategies to mitigate future risks. This includes implementing effective forest management practices, improving fire detection and suppression capabilities, and raising public awareness about wildfire prevention and safety measures.
